When you hire an accident lawyer, fees usually depend on the complexity of your case. Factors that move the needle include the severity of your injuries, the amount of property damage, and how clearly the other driver is at fault. Cases involving multiple vehicles or disputed police reports often require more investigation, which can impact the final agreement. Most attorneys work on a contingency basis, meaning they take a percentage of the settlement rather than an upfront fee. While contingency rates typically range from 33% to 40% depending on whether a trial is necessary, exact pricing is confirmed free on the call.

Essential evidence for a Palmdale accident case includes the police report, photos of the vehicles and accident scene, and contact information for any witnesses. Medical records detailing your injuries are also critical.
